/**
* Checks whether the given subsequence is truly a subsequence of the given sequence,
* and whether the elements appear in the same order as the sequence.
*
* @param sequence Array - The sequence that the subsequence should be a subsequence of.
* @param subsequence Array - A subsequence of the given sequence.
* @returns boolean - whether or not subsequence is really a subsequence of sequence.
*/
export function isSubsequence(sequence, subsequence) {
let superIndex = 0,
subIndex = 0;
while (subIndex < subsequence.length) {
while (
superIndex < sequence.length &&
subsequence[subIndex] !== sequence[superIndex]
) {
superIndex++;
}
if (superIndex >= sequence.length) {
// we went off the end while searching
return false;
}
subIndex++;
superIndex++;
}
return true;
}
export function shallowCopy(source) {
var result = {};
for (var prop in source) {
result[prop] = source[prop];
}
return result;
}
/**
* Returns a clone of the object, stripping any functions on it.
*/
export function cloneWithoutFunctions(object) {
return JSON.parse(JSON.stringify(object));
}
/**
* Returns a string with a double quote before and after.
*/
export function quote(str) {
return '"' + str + '"';
}
/**
* Returns a new object with the properties from defaults overridden by any
* properties in options. Leaves defaults and options unchanged.
* NOTE: For new code, use Object.assign({}, defaults, options) instead
*/
export function extend(defaults, options) {
var finalOptions = exports.shallowCopy(defaults);
for (var prop in options) {
finalOptions[prop] = options[prop];
}
return finalOptions;
}
/**
* Replaces special characters in string by HTML entities.
* List of special characters is taken from
* https://cheatsheetseries.owasp.org/cheatsheets/Cross_Site_Scripting_Prevention_Cheat_Sheet.html.
* @param {string} unsafe - The string to escape.
* @returns {string} Escaped string. Returns an empty string if input is null or undefined.
*/
export function escapeHtml(unsafe) {
return unsafe
? unsafe
.replace(/&/g, '&')
.replace(/</g, '<')
.replace(/>/g, '>')
.replace(/"/g, '"')
.replace(/'/g, ''')
.replace(/\//g, '/')
: '';
}
/**
* Version of modulo which, unlike javascript's `%` operator,
* will always return a positive remainder.
* @param number
* @param mod
*/
export function mod(number, mod) {
return ((number % mod) + mod) % mod;
}
/**
* Generates an array of integers from start to end inclusive
*/
export function range(start, end) {
var ints = [];
for (var i = start; i <= end; i++) {
ints.push(i);
}
return ints;
}
/**
* Given two functions, generates a function that returns the result of the
* second function if and only if the first function returns true
*/
export function executeIfConditional(conditional, fn) {
return function() {
if (conditional()) {
return fn.apply(this, arguments);
}
};
}
/**
* Removes all single and double quotes from a string
* @param inputString
* @returns {string} string without quotes
*/
export function stripQuotes(inputString) {
return inputString.replace(/["']/g, '');
}
/**
* Defines an inheritance relationship between parent class and this class.
*/
Function.prototype.inherits = function(parent) {
this.prototype = Object.create(parent.prototype);
this.prototype.constructor = this;
this.superPrototype = parent.prototype;
};
/**
* Wrap a couple of our Blockly number validators to allow for ???. This is
* done so that level builders can specify required blocks with wildcard fields.
*/
export function wrapNumberValidatorsForLevelBuilder() {
var nonNeg = Blockly.FieldTextInput.nonnegativeIntegerValidator;
var numVal = Blockly.FieldTextInput.numberValidator;
Blockly.FieldTextInput.nonnegativeIntegerValidator = function(text) {
if (text === '???') {
return text;
}
return nonNeg(text);
};
Blockly.FieldTextInput.numberValidator = function(text) {
if (text === '???') {
return text;
}
return numVal(text);
};
}
/**
* Return a random value from an array
*/
export function randomValue(values) {
let key = Math.floor(Math.random() * values.length);
return values[key];
}
/**
* Return a random key name from an object.
*/
export function randomKey(obj) {
return randomValue(Object.keys(obj));
}
/**
* Generate a random identifier in a format matching the RFC-4122 specification.
*
* Taken from
* {@link http://byronsalau.com/blog/how-to-create-a-guid-uuid-in-javascript/}
*
* @see RFC-4122 standard {@link http://www.ietf.org/rfc/rfc4122.txt}
*
* @returns {string} RFC4122-compliant UUID
*/
export function createUuid() {
return 'xxxxxxxx-xxxx-4xxx-yxxx-xxxxxxxxxxxx'.replace(/[xy]/g, function(c) {
var r = (Math.random() * 16) | 0,
v = c === 'x' ? r : (r & 0x3) | 0x8;
return v.toString(16);
});
}
export function fireResizeEvent() {
var ev = document.createEvent('Event');
ev.initEvent('resize', true, true);
window.dispatchEvent(ev);
}
/**
* Similar to val || defaultVal, except it's gated on whether or not val is
* undefined instead of whether val is falsey.
* @returns {*} val if not undefined, otherwise defaultVal
*/
export function valueOr(val, defaultVal) {
return val === undefined ? defaultVal : val;
}
/**
* Attempts to analyze whether or not err represents infinite recursion having
* occurred. This error differs per browser, and it's possible that we don't
* properly discover all cases.
* Note: Other languages probably have localized messages, meaning we won't
* catch them.
*/
export function isInfiniteRecursionError(err) {
// Chrome/Safari: message ends in a period in Safari, not in Chrome
if (
err instanceof RangeError &&
/^Maximum call stack size exceeded/.test(err.message)
) {
return true;
}
// Firefox
/*eslint-disable */
// Linter doesn't like our use of InternalError, even though we gate on its
// existence.
if (
typeof InternalError !== 'undefined' &&
err instanceof InternalError &&
err.message === 'too much recursion'
) {
return true;
}
/*eslint-enable */
// IE
if (err instanceof Error && err.message === 'Out of stack space') {
return true;
}
return false;
}
/**
* Remove escaped characters and HTML to convert some rendered text to what should appear in user-edited controls
* @param text
* @returns String that has no more escape characters and multiple divs converted to newlines
*/
export function unescapeText(text) {
var cleanedText = text;
// Handling of line breaks:
// In multiline text it's possible for the first line to render wrapped or unwrapped.
// Line 1
// Line 2
// Can render as any of:
// Line 1<div>Line 2</div>
// Line 1<br><div>Line 2</div>
// <div>Line 1</div><div>Line 2</div>
//
// Most blank lines are rendered as <div><br></div>
// Line 1
//
// Line 3
// Can render as any of:
// Line 1<div><br></div><div>Line 3</div>
// Line 1<br><div><br></div><div>Line 3</div>
// <div>Line 1</div><div><br></div><div>Line 3</div>
//
// Leading blank lines render wrapped or as placeholder breaks and should be preserved
//
// Line 2
// Renders as any of:
// <br><div>Line 2</div>
// <div><br></div><div>Line 2</div>
// First, convert every <div> tag that isn't at the very beginning of the string
// to a newline. This avoids generating an incorrect blank line at the start
// if the first line is wrapped in a <div>.
cleanedText = cleanedText.replace(/(?!^)<div[^>]*>/gi, '\n');
cleanedText = cleanedText.replace(/<[^>]+>/gi, ''); // Strip all other tags
cleanedText = cleanedText.replace(/ /gi, ' '); // Unescape nonbreaking spaces
cleanedText = cleanedText.replace(/>/gi, '>'); // Unescape >
cleanedText = cleanedText.replace(/</gi, '<'); // Unescape <
cleanedText = cleanedText.replace(/&/gi, '&'); // Unescape & (must happen last!)
return cleanedText;
}
/**
* Escape special characters in a piece of text, and convert newlines to seperate divs
* @param text
* @returns String with special characters escaped and newlines converted divs
*/
export function escapeText(text) {
var escapedText = text.toString();
escapedText = escapedText.replace(/&/g, '&'); // Escape & (must happen first!)
escapedText = escapedText.replace(/</g, '<'); // Escape <
escapedText = escapedText.replace(/>/g, '>'); // Escape >
escapedText = escapedText.replace(/ {2}/g, ' '); // Escape doubled spaces
// Now wrap each line except the first line in a <div>,
// replacing blank lines with <div><br><div>
var lines = escapedText.split('\n');
var first = lines[0];
var rest = lines.slice(1);
// If first line is blank and not the only line, convert it to a <br> tag:
if (first.length === 0 && lines.length > 1) {
first = '<br>';
}
// Wrap the rest of the lines
return (
first +
rest
.map(function(line) {
return '<div>' + (line.length ? line : '<br>') + '</div>';
})
.join('')
);
}
export function showGenericQtip(targetElement, title, message, position) {
$(targetElement)
.qtip({
content: {
text: `
<h4>${title}</h4>
<p>${message}</p>
`,
title: {
button: $('<div class="tooltip-x-close"/>')
}
},
position,
style: {
classes: 'cdo-qtips',
tip: {
width: 20,
height: 20
}
},
hide: {
event: 'unfocus'
},
show: false // don't show on mouseover
})
.qtip('show');
}
export function showUnusedBlockQtip(targetElement) {
const msg = require('@cdo/locale');
const title = msg.unattachedBlockTipTitle();
const message = msg.unattachedBlockTipBody();
const position = {
my: 'bottom left',
at: 'top right'
};
showGenericQtip(targetElement, title, message, position);
}
/**
* @param {string} key
* @param {string} defaultValue
* @return {string}
*/
export function tryGetLocalStorage(key, defaultValue) {
if (defaultValue === undefined) {
throw 'tryGetLocalStorage requires defaultValue';
}
let returnValue = defaultValue;
try {
returnValue = localStorage.getItem(key);
} catch (e) {
// Ignore, return default
}
return returnValue;
}
/**
* Simple wrapper around localStorage.setItem that catches any exceptions (for
* example when we call setItem in Safari's private mode)
* @param {string} item
* @param {string} value
* @return {boolean} True if we set successfully
*/
export function trySetLocalStorage(item, value) {
try {
localStorage.setItem(item, value);
return true;
} catch (e) {
return false;
}
}
export function tryGetSessionStorage(key, defaultValue) {
if (defaultValue === undefined) {
throw 'tryGetSessionStorage requires defaultValue';
}
let returnValue = defaultValue;
try {
returnValue = sessionStorage.getItem(key);
} catch (e) {
// Ignore, return default
}
return returnValue;
}
/**
* Simple wrapper around sessionStorage.setItem that catches the quota exceeded
* exceptions we get when we call setItem in Safari's private mode.
* @param {string} item
* @param {string} value
* @return {boolean} True if we set successfully
*/
export function trySetSessionStorage(item, value) {
try {
sessionStorage.setItem(item, value);
return true;
} catch (e) {
if (e.name !== 'QuotaExceededError') {
throw e;
}
return false;
}
}
/**
* Generates a simple enum object
* @return {Object<String, String>}
* @example
* var Seasons = enum('SPRING', 'SUMMER', 'FALL', 'WINTER');
* Seasons.SPRING === 'SPRING';
* Seasons.SUMMER === 'SUMMER';
* // etc...
*/
export function makeEnum() {
var result = {},
key;
for (var i = 0; i < arguments.length; i++) {
key = String(arguments[i]);
if (result[key]) {
throw new Error(
'Key "' + key + '" occurred twice while constructing enum'
);
}
result[key] = key;
}
if (Object.freeze) {
Object.freeze(result);
}
return result;
}
/**
* If the string is too long, truncate it and append an ellipsis.
* @param {string} inputText
* @param {number} maxLength
* @returns {string}
*/
export function ellipsify(inputText, maxLength) {
if (inputText && inputText.length > maxLength) {
return inputText.substr(0, maxLength - 3) + '...';
}
return inputText || '';
}
/**
* Returns deep merge of two objects, concatenating rather than overwriting
* array properites. Does not mutate either object.
*
* Note: new properties in overrides are always added to end, not in-order.
*
* TODO(bjordan): Replace with _.mergeWith when lodash upgraded to 4.x.
*
* Note: may become default behavior of mergeDeep in future immutable versions.
* @see https://github.com/facebook/immutable-js/issues/406
*
* @param {Object} baseObject
* @param {Object} overrides
* @returns {Object} original object (now modified in-place)
*/
export function deepMergeConcatArrays(baseObject, overrides) {
function deepConcatMerger(a, b) {
const isList = Immutable.List.isList;
if (isList(a) && isList(b)) {
return a.concat(b);
}
if (a && a.mergeWith) {
return a.mergeWith(deepConcatMerger, b);
}
return b;
}
var baseImmutable = Immutable.fromJS(baseObject);
return baseImmutable.mergeWith(deepConcatMerger, overrides).toJS();
}
/**
* Creates a new event in a cross-browswer-compatible way.
*
* createEvent functionality is officially deprecated in favor of
* the Event constructor, but some older browsers do not yet support
* event constructors. Attempt to use the new functionality, fall
* back to the old if it fails.
*
* @param {String} type
* @param {boolean} [bubbles=false]
* @param {boolean} [cancelable=false]
*/
export function createEvent(type, bubbles = false, cancelable = false) {
var customEvent;
try {
customEvent = new Event(type, {bubbles, cancelable});
} catch (e) {
customEvent = document.createEvent('Event');
customEvent.initEvent(type, bubbles, cancelable);
}
return customEvent;
}
/**
* @param {Object} vector with x and y coordinates
* @returns {Object} vector with x and y coordinates and length 1 (or 0 if
* the argument also had length 0)
*/
export function normalize(vector) {
var mag = Math.sqrt(vector.x * vector.x + vector.y * vector.y);
if (mag === 0) {
return vector;
}
return {
x: vector.x / mag,
y: vector.y / mag
};
}
/**
* @param {number} position selected from constants.Position
* @param {number} containerWidth width of the element we are
* positioning within
* @param {number} spriteWidth width of the element being positioned
* @returns {number} left-most point of sprite given position constant
*/
export function xFromPosition(position, containerWidth = 0, spriteWidth = 0) {
switch (position) {
case Position.OUTTOPOUTLEFT:
case Position.TOPOUTLEFT:
case Position.MIDDLEOUTLEFT:
case Position.BOTTOMOUTLEFT:
case Position.OUTBOTTOMOUTLEFT:
return -spriteWidth;
case Position.OUTTOPLEFT:
case Position.TOPLEFT:
case Position.MIDDLELEFT:
case Position.BOTTOMLEFT:
case Position.OUTBOTTOMLEFT:
return 0;
case Position.OUTTOPCENTER:
case Position.TOPCENTER:
case Position.MIDDLECENTER:
case Position.BOTTOMCENTER:
case Position.OUTBOTTOMCENTER:
return (containerWidth - spriteWidth) / 2;
case Position.OUTTOPRIGHT:
case Position.TOPRIGHT:
case Position.MIDDLERIGHT:
case Position.BOTTOMRIGHT:
case Position.OUTBOTTOMRIGHT:
return containerWidth - spriteWidth;
case Position.OUTTOPOUTRIGHT:
case Position.TOPOUTRIGHT:
case Position.MIDDLEOUTRIGHT:
case Position.BOTTOMOUTRIGHT:
case Position.OUTBOTTOMOUTRIGHT:
return containerWidth;
}
}
/**
* @param {number} position selected from constants.Position
* @param {number} containerHeight height of the element we are
* positioning within
* @param {number} spriteHeight height of the element being positioned
* @returns {number} top-most point of sprite given position constant
*/
export function yFromPosition(position, containerHeight = 0, spriteHeight = 0) {
switch (position) {
case Position.OUTTOPOUTLEFT:
case Position.OUTTOPLEFT:
case Position.OUTTOPCENTER:
case Position.OUTTOPRIGHT:
case Position.OUTTOPOUTRIGHT:
return -spriteHeight;
case Position.TOPOUTLEFT:
case Position.TOPLEFT:
case Position.TOPCENTER:
case Position.TOPRIGHT:
case Position.TOPOUTRIGHT:
return 0;
case Position.MIDDLEOUTLEFT:
case Position.MIDDLELEFT:
case Position.MIDDLECENTER:
case Position.MIDDLERIGHT:
case Position.MIDDLEOUTRIGHT:
return (containerHeight - spriteHeight) / 2;
case Position.BOTTOMOUTLEFT:
case Position.BOTTOMLEFT:
case Position.BOTTOMCENTER:
case Position.BOTTOMRIGHT:
case Position.BOTTOMOUTRIGHT:
return containerHeight - spriteHeight;
case Position.OUTBOTTOMOUTLEFT:
case Position.OUTBOTTOMLEFT:
case Position.OUTBOTTOMCENTER:
case Position.OUTBOTTOMRIGHT:
case Position.OUTBOTTOMOUTRIGHT:
return containerHeight;
}
}
/**
* Calculate the Levenshtein distance between two strings
* @param {string} a
* @param {string} b
* @return {number} distance
*/
export function levenshtein(a, b) {
if (!a || !b) {
return (a || b).length;
}
const matrix = [];
for (let i = 0; i <= b.length; i++) {
matrix[i] = [i];
if (i === 0) {
continue;
}
for (let j = 0; j <= a.length; j++) {
matrix[0][j] = j;
if (j === 0) {
continue;
}
matrix[i][j] =
b.charAt(i - 1) === a.charAt(j - 1)
? matrix[i - 1][j - 1]
: Math.min(
matrix[i - 1][j - 1] + 1,
matrix[i][j - 1] + 1,
matrix[i - 1][j] + 1
);
}
}
return matrix[b.length][a.length];
}
/**
* Bisects the given array based on the given conditional
* @param {Array} array
* @param {Function} conditional
* @return {Array.<Array>} an array with two elements; the first is an
* array containing those values for which the given conditional
* function is true and the second is an array containing those
* values for which it is false
*/
export function bisect(array, conditional) {
const positive = array.filter(x => conditional(x));
const negative = array.filter(x => !conditional(x));
return [positive, negative];
}
/**
* Recursively flatten the given array
* from https://stackoverflow.com/a/15030117/1810460
*/
export function flatten(array) {
return array.reduce(
(flat, toFlatten) =>
flat.concat(Array.isArray(toFlatten) ? flatten(toFlatten) : toFlatten),
[]
);
}
/**
* Helper function that wraps window.location.reload, which we cannot stub
* in unit tests if we're running them in Chrome.
*/
export function reload() {
window.location.reload();
}
export function currentLocation() {
return window.location;
}
/**
* Helper that wraps window.open, for stubbing in unit tests.
*/
export function windowOpen(...args) {
return window.open(...args);
}
/**
* Wrapper for window.location.href which we can stub in unit tests.
* @param {string} href Location to navigate to.
*/
export function navigateToHref(href) {
if (!IN_UNIT_TEST) {
window.location.href = href;
}
}
/**
* Takes a simple object and returns it represented as a chain of url query
* params, including ? and & as necessary. Does not perform escaping. Examples:
* {} -> ''
* {a: 1} -> '?a=1'
* {a: 1, b: 'c'} -> '?a=1&b=c'
*
* @param {Object} params Object to stringify.
*/
export function stringifyQueryParams(params) {
if (!params) {
return '';
}
const keys = Object.keys(params);
if (!keys.length) {
return '';
}
return '?' + keys.map(key => `${key}=${params[key]}`).join('&');
}
/**
* Takes a link, looks for params already in the current URL
* and generates a new link with those params
*/
export function linkWithQueryParams(link) {
const queryParams = window.location.search || '';
return link + queryParams;
}
/**
* Resets the animation of an aniGif by unsetting and setting the src
* @param {Element} element the <img> element that needs to be reset
*/
export function resetAniGif(element) {
if (!element) {
return;
}
const src = element.src;
element.src = '#';
setTimeout(() => (element.src = src), 0);
}
/**
* Compute a color an arbitrary distance between from and to, useful for
* react-motion based color transitions.
*
* @param {string} from a hex color string
* @param {string} to another hex color string
* @param {number} value A number between 0 and 1, expressing how far along
* the way from 'from' to 'to' the returned color should be
* @returns {string} a color between from and to
*/
export function interpolateColors(from, to, value) {
const fromRGB = new RGBColor(from);
const toRGB = new RGBColor(to);
const r = fromRGB.r * (1 - value) + toRGB.r * value;
const g = fromRGB.g * (1 - value) + toRGB.g * value;
const b = fromRGB.b * (1 - value) + toRGB.b * value;
return `rgb(${r}, ${g}, ${b})`;
}
/**
* Return a random id which will be consistent for this browser tab or window as long as it remains
* open, including if this page is reloaded or if we navigate away and then back to it. The id will
* be different for other tabs, including tabs in other browsers or on other machines. Unfortunately,
* duplicating a browser tab will result in two tabs with the same id, but this is not common.
*
* @returns {string} A string representing a float between 0 and 1.
*/
export function getTabId() {
let tabId = tryGetSessionStorage('tabId', false);
if (tabId) {
return tabId;
}
trySetSessionStorage('tabId', Math.random() + '');
return tryGetSessionStorage('tabId', false);
}
export function createHiddenPrintWindow(src) {
dataURIFromURI(src).then(data => {
var iframe = $(
'<iframe style="position: absolute; visibility: hidden;"></iframe>'
); // Created a hidden iframe with just the desired image as its contents
iframe.appendTo('body');
iframe[0].contentWindow.document.write(
`<img src="${data}" style="border: 1px solid #000;" onload="if (document.execCommand('print', false, null)) { } else { window.print(); }"/>`
);
});
}
export function calculateOffsetCoordinates(element, clientX, clientY) {
const rect = element.getBoundingClientRect();
return {
x: Math.round(((clientX - rect.left) * element.offsetWidth) / rect.width),
y: Math.round(((clientY - rect.top) * element.offsetHeight) / rect.height)
};
}
/**
* Detects profanity in a string.
* @param {string} text
* @param {string} locale Optional.
* @param {string} authenticityToken Rails authenticity token. Optional.
* @returns {Array<string>|null} Array of profane words.
*/
export const findProfanity = (text, locale, authenticityToken = null) => {
let request = {
url: '/profanity/find',
method: 'POST',
contentType: 'application/json;charset=UTF-8',
data: JSON.stringify({text, locale})
};
if (authenticityToken) {
request.headers = {'X-CSRF-Token': authenticityToken};
}
return $.ajax(request);
};
/**
* Convert a string to an MD5 hash.
* @param {string} str
* @returns {string} A string representing an MD5 hash.
*/
export function hashString(str) {
return MD5(str).toString();
}
/*
* Add tooltip toggles to vocabulary definitions, as generated by the
* MarkdownPreprocessor
* @see https://getbootstrap.com/2.3.2/javascript.html#tooltips
*/
export function tooltipifyVocabulary() {
$('.vocab').each(function() {
$(this).tooltip({placement: 'bottom'});
});
}
